The Vienna PhD School of Informatics offers a three year program with an intense period of supervised study and research, culminating in the submission of a thesis. The PhD School's curriculum covers the five main research areas of the Faculty of Informatics:
* Business Informatics
* Computational Intelligence
* Computer Engineering
* Distributed and Parallel Systems
* Media Informatics and Visual Computing
